All notable changes to the OTP API will be documented in this file.
Add email OTP and email templates
Added email OTP option
Added templates for email OTP with dynamic variables that can be populated from the otp POST
/otp/requests
request
Backend encryption improvements
Added Pagination fix for fetching OTP requests
GET
/otp/requests
endpoint when lastOtpId
parameter is usedAdded new statistics endpoints
Added new statistics endpoint to show a daily oveview of OTP events GET
/otp/stats/events
Added new statistics endpoint to show a daily oveview of OTP verification failures GET
/otp/stats/failures
GET
/otp/request
API call.More GET
/otp/request
speed improvements
GET
/otp/request
API call.More dispatchers added and bug fixes.
Improvements to GET Request endpoint, added event driven webhooks
webhooks
option to send an HTTP POST on OTP events to a url defined in the application config. For more details check the API doc.Encryption improvements on backend. No API changes.
Source IP addresses updated on the SMS dispatcher.
Performance improvements and bug fixed. No API changes.
Improvements to GET Request endpoint, and changes to GET Request API response.
Encryption enhancements on backend databases. No API changes.
New field added to OTP request
endpoint
metadata
field to the POST
/otp/requests
API call. This is intended to replace customerRef
in a future releasePOST
/authenticate
failing with valid credentialsGeneral backend improvements. No API changes.
Backend POST
/authenticate
improvements. No API changes.
Initial Production release
POST
/authenticate
for authenticating usersGET
/otp
for listing OTP applications and their configPOST
/otp/requests
to send a new OTP requestGET
/otp/requests
to list and filter OTP requestsPOST
/otp/requests/{otpId}/verify
to verify the OTP request